DescriptionA robust multi-value DBMS comprising development tools and middlewareApplication development environment with integrated database management systemSpark SQL is a component on top of 'Spark Core' for structured data processingAn embeddable, high performance key-value store optimized for write-intensive workloads, which can be used as a drop-in replacement for RocksDB
Primary database modelMultivalue DBMSRelational DBMSRelational DBMSKey-value store
